Output 52eb05d945006befd5323d480702c4f40f1c3c544a618f96a994947afe45f768:18

value
484535712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2507b96b759fddddcc24992cafefc9eb8f5cb4de OP_EQUAL
address
354pBLP6W2oFnBSnRxZJ1EXNdXVVnnH7uA
transaction
52eb05d945006befd5323d480702c4f40f1c3c544a618f96a994947afe45f768
spent
true